REBT explores how beliefs affect outlook

REBT is a form of psychotherapy that places personal beliefs front and center, inviting the patient to evaluate how their beliefs affects their thoughts and feelings. Essential Rational Emotive Behaviour Therapy provides a clear introduction to the concepts and theories of REBT, with technical jargon stripped away to leave an open, engaging exploration of the field. Beginning with the central ABCDE model of emotional disturbance and change, the book delves into assessment, homework, disputing, common obstacles, and working through to give patients and therapists a true picture of how helpful REBT can be.
